Expedia says Rathi Murthy and Sreenivas Rachamadugu, respectively its CTO and senior vice president of core services product & engineering, are no longer employed at the travel booking company. In a ...
Seattle-based travel giant Expedia Group is laying off 36 workers in Washington, according to a new filing with the state Worker Adjustment and Retraining Notification (WARN) system. A spokesperson ...
Expedia Group confirmed that it laid off more workers as the Seattle-based travel giant looks to cut costs. “To ensure the best traveler experience, we must continually adapt to the evolving needs of 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results